Iria Alewine never once thought that there would come a day when she wore a red wedding dress that had an eagle tailored in it.
Eagle - the symbol of the Qalagon Kingdom.
She just realized today that only the heir apparent and his bride had the right to wear a dress that had the symbol of the kingdom on their wedding day. It was the custom in Qalagon which even the other royal princes were not granted.
It will be a huge honor if she was from this kingdom but... the Commander had a bitter feeling. In the past, whenever she saw soldiers who had eagle tailored on their uniform, she won't have to think twice before she unsheathed her sword. Right now, she was wearing the same symbol!
The wedding will take place in the main hall of the palace. She didn't care much about that but... after the wedding, she was supposed to move into the Crown Prince's palace. That only means more risk. She shouldn't be exposed by any means!

The number of people who came to attend the wedding was much more than the people who attended the feast that was held on the night of her arrival. What's more, thousands of people gathered outside the palace to congratulate their Crown Prince on his wedding. It seemed like the influenced Arin Helev had on the people was huge!
Iria Alewine was making her way to the platform once again with a huge audience standing on both sides. The King and Queen were sitting on their throne on the platform and Crown Prince Arin was standing before the platform, wearing a wedding dress which also had an eagle tailored in it. He was turning in her direction.
A middle-aged man who was in charge of officiating all royal events was standing on the platform a step away from the Crown Prince.

All eyes were on Iria right now. Yesterday, she was briefed on the custom of the royal weddings here and she was always a fast learner.
When she reached the point where the Crown Prince was standing, the latter offered his hand to her and they stood together before the platform. Once in a while, Arin Helev would give a side glance to Hanson who was standing on one corner in the right.
Before the wedding, Hanson had told him that he had double-checked everything and there was no fault. However, the Crown Prince still couldn't feel at ease.
It's the palace where it's impossible to trust anyone. With the enemy around, things were never predictable.
"We will start the wedding ceremony of His Highness Crown Prince Arin Helev and Her Highness Princess Iria Aventine of Jerivia." The marriage officiant said. "This alliance marriage is arranged to stop the bloody rivalry between the two Kingdoms. On behalf of His Majesty King Regan Helev, I informed everyone to give their all in maintaining this peace, so that it will last for more generations to come." He added.
It's just a cover. Why did they have to try so hard to put on an act? That's what Iria thought. However, she maintained a calm demeanor.
"I will ask His Highness Crown Prince Arin Helev. Do you promise to take Princess Iria Aventine as your wife and protect her for life?"
Crown Prince Arin narrowed his eyes before he glanced straight again. "I do."
"Now, I will ask Princess Iria Aventine. Do you promise to take Crown Prince Arin Helev as your husband and respect him for life?"
If her real name was called rather than the Princess name, Iria won't be able to utter anything. She never made a promise which she won't be able to keep. She inwardly apologized to her friend for using her name to make a fake promise.

She fell silent for a while and murmurs soon erupt. Did the Princess had a second thought? Why didn't she give an answer? When everyone in the hall was staring at her with a flustered yet curious face, Arin Helev still remained calm. He only narrowed his eyes once.
The people started to lose hope until...
"I do." She finally muttered the two words with much difficulty which made the murmur faded.
Then the rings were brought to them. Arin took the diamond ring and before he let her wear it, he gave a side glance to the Queen who was sitting beside the King.
Queen Lorey Helev glanced at the wedding ring and when she had a good look, she raised a brow and clenched her fist. Secretly gritting her teeth, she barely managed to sit still on her throne.
Crown Prince Arin turned a blind eye to this and put on the ring on Iria's ring finger. Iria simply took the other ring and did the same, having no idea of the story behind her wedding ring.
"Now, I proclaimed you husband and wife." The officiant declared and it was followed by continuous clapping hands of the audience but it wasn't over yet.
An enchanting tiara decorated with sapphires and many different types of gems which was always passed on to the Crown Princesses of Qalagon was brought in.
Crown Prince Arin stepped up on the platform and took the tiara, ready to crown his new wife as the Crown Princess.
A kneeling cushion was brought in as it was the custom to kneel when one was crowned and it caught all Iria's attention right away but... the Crown Prince stretched out his right palm to the servant who brought the kneeling cushion, making him halted. This made everyone flustered.
"It's not necessary to kneel. I can do it from here." He said and turned to Iria, placing the tiara on the crown of her head.
"Her Royal Highness Crown Princess Iria Helev of Qalagon!" The officiant announced her new title but...
Everyone glanced at the King with a confused face, hoping that he would say something but... all King Regan did was staring at his son with a smile. He didn't care about the breaking of the custom at all!
When Iria was informed of the wedding customs yesterday, this was the thing that bothered her the most - kneeling before the future King of Qalagon. She really wished to skip this part and... it was gone just like that?!
She was so lost in her thought and she realized only now that the Crown Prince already offered his hand again to her. Then she promptly holds his hand and they walked out of the hall together and the audience shouted in unison.
"Hail to the Crown Prince and Crown Princess!"
Unbeknownst to everyone, the Crown Prince inwardly sigh in relief for wrapping up the wedding quietly but... will it last long?
